Charlton housing, from a drainage engineer's side
Characterised by Victorian and Edwardian terraced housing, 1960s low-rise estates, and industrial conversion lofts. Drainage infrastructure reflects its industrial past, with some robust older systems but also areas of ad-hoc modifications. Many terraces have narrow side access, making excavation for traditional repairs highly disruptive. Shared drainage for converted industrial buildings can be oversized but degraded.

What fails here
Common drainage problems in Charlton
01
Narrow-Alley Drain Collapse
The shared drain serving rows of terraces often runs under the narrow passageway between properties. Collapse here blocks access for bins and people, and traditional repair would require closing the essential alley for weeks.
02
Industrial-Strength Pipe Corrosion
In converted industrial buildings, the original cast iron or asbestos cement drainage pipes were designed for chemical or heavy waste. Decades of corrosion have left them thin and brittle, prone to sudden failure, but they are often embedded in thick factory floors and walls.
03
Silted-Up Oversized Pipes
Oversized pipes from industrial use, now serving residential conversions, often run at a shallow gradient. This leads to low flow velocity, causing silt and debris to settle and compact over time, eventually blocking the large diameter from within.
04
Impact Damage from Previous Works
The area's history of industrial and redevelopment work means some drainage paths have been partially crushed or misaligned by past groundworks, creating hidden pinch points and fractures that cause persistent blockages.
Three methods, one visit
High-pressure jetting
Blasts grease, silt and root growth from pipe walls without digging.
CCTV survey
A camera on rods or a crawler unit records the pipe condition end to end.
No-dig relining
A resin liner is cured inside the damaged pipe instead of excavating it.
